Scirpus tabernaemontani

reed of the lagoon

SC05936

It is a perennial herb that produces dense masses of many narrow erect stems that reach a size of 1 to 3 meters in height. It grows from a long rhizome system. The leaves are mostly basal and have broad sheaths around the stems. The inflorescence is generally a panicle of spikelets on long, slender, arching branches. The spikelets vary in color. Usually long, with a bract next to each spikelet or group of spikelets.
